
Event in Faroe Islands will feature 14 different disciplines
It's been confirmed which sports will feature in the next International Island Games in two years time.
A total of 14 sports have been included for the event being hosted by the Faroe Islands from 3-9 July, 2027.
There will be several changes to the lineup seen at the games in Orkney this year with Golf, Lawn Bowls, Squash and Sailing dropping out of the schedule.
Coming in will be Basketball, Judo, Shooting, Table Tennis, Tennis and Volleyball & Beach Volleyball.
It means a quick return for the likes of Basketball, Shooting, Table Tennis and Tennis which were all part of the games in Guernsey in 2023.
Meanwhile, Volleyball has not featured in the games since 2017 in Gotland with Judo also having had a hiatus after last being included in Gibraltar in 2019.
Sports for 2027 International Island Games (3-9 July, 2027)
Archery
Athletics
Badminton
Basketball
Cycling
Football
Gymnastics
Judo
Shooting
Swimming
Table Tennis
Tennis
Triathlon
Volleyball & Beach Volleyball
